Output edfe3676a66ab6e555c124680a9d96e9641ba5a147fdaa26c0250542c1132641:1

value
4028955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b98b48771dc52d2997cf4282987bf0f60c56737a OP_EQUAL
address
3Jc5nb9arXXapnRzEmbFncH1jp4pNctfmy
transaction
edfe3676a66ab6e555c124680a9d96e9641ba5a147fdaa26c0250542c1132641
spent
true